Located in the heart of Silicon Valley, Los Altos Hills is one of Santa Clara County’s most exclusive residential communities, with a population of just over 8,000 residents. The town is known for its expansive properties, equestrian trails, private roads, and estate-style homes, many of which sit on multi-acre lots. These unique characteristics can present logistical challenges that require specialized local expertise.

4. Better Handling of Large and Unique Properties

Los Altos Hills is known for its sprawling estates, long driveways, and properties set back from main roads. Local movers have direct experience handling these types of homes and come prepared with the right equipment and crew size.
They understand how to move large furniture through narrow passages and across uneven terrain. That experience reduces the risk of damage to both your belongings and your property.
